> indeed there is a problem (i see it in the code).
> 
> Gius,
> if you do <exec append="true" ... />, you'll get all the text output,
> but no line breaks between each output lines.  hopefully, that helps
> some for now...
> 
> nant-dev, 
> i don't have write-access to cvs, so i'm submitting a patch here, which
> i haven't tested but that's straightforward, me thinks.
> 
> the problem is in ExternalProgramBase.cs
> 
> here the code snippet that misbehaves, followed by the code that SHOULD
> work.
> 
> before:
>         private void StreamReaderThread_Error() {
>             StreamReader reader = ( StreamReader )_htThreadStream[
> Thread.CurrentThread.Name ];
>             while ( true ) {                        
>                 string strLogContents = reader.ReadLine();
>                 if ( strLogContents == null )
>                     break;
>                 // Ensure only one thread writes to the log at any time
>                 lock ( _htThreadStream ) {
>                     
>                     logger.Error(strLogContents);
>                     //do not print LogPrefix, just pad that length...
>                     Log.WriteLine(new string(char.Parse(" "),
> LogPrefix.Length) + strLogContents);
> 
>                     if (OutputFile != null && OutputFile != "") {
>                         StreamWriter writer = new
> StreamWriter(OutputFile, OutputAppend);
>                         writer.Write(strLogContents);
>                         writer.Close();
>                     }
>                 }
>             }
>         }
> after:
> #1: use writer.WriteLine(...)
> #2: use doAppend, not OutputAppend.  doAppend initially set to
> OutputAppend, then always true.
> 
>         private void StreamReaderThread_Output() {
>             StreamReader reader = (StreamReader)
> _htThreadStream[Thread.CurrentThread.Name];
>             bool doAppend = OutputAppend;
>             while (true) {
>                 string strLogContents = reader.ReadLine();
>                 if (strLogContents == null)
>                     break;
>                 // Ensure only one thread writes to the log at any time
>                 lock (_htThreadStream) {
>                     logger.Info(strLogContents);
>                     //do not print LogPrefix, just pad that length.
>                     Log(Level.Info, new string(char.Parse(" "),
> LogPrefix.Length) + strLogContents);
> 
>                     if (OutputFile != null && OutputFile.Length != 0) {
>                         StreamWriter writer = new
> StreamWriter(OutputFile, doAppend);
>                         writer.WriteLine(strLogContents);
>                         doAppend = true;
>                         writer.Close();
>                     }
>                 }
>             }
>         }

> > Hi all,
> > 
> > There is a problem with the <exec> task. To produce a 
> > Formattings Object (FO) file, I've written a task like
> > this:
> > 
> > <exec program="xsltproc" output="${build.dir}/mydocument.fo"
> >   commandline="mystylesheet.xsl mydocument.xml"/>
> > 
> > If you give a look at the generated mydocument.fo file,
> > only the first output line generated by xsltproc is there... 
> > the rest is lost.
> > 
> > This is just an example; I stated the same problem with
> > other programs when trying to redirect output with the
> > 'output' property.
> >
